Enter Clair. Two Stanford grads, Jenny Duan and Abhinav Agarwal, just raised $11.6 million to build what they call a “continuous hormone monitor” for women. No needles. No blood draws. Just a wristband.
You might think it’s just another pink-washed health tracker. It’s not. It’s a radical re-engineering of how wearables see your body. Apple Watches and Oura rings are built on male biology. When a woman’s Heart Rate Variability (HRV) drops during her luteal phase, standard algorithms panic, telling her she’s “recovering poorly” or “overtraining.” Clair doesn’t see a failure; it sees a biological phase.
Most wearables are designed for men, treating the female cycle as algorithmic “noise.” Clair flips the script: your hormones aren’t the background static; they are the core operating system.
Clair doesn’t directly measure hormone molecules in your blood. Instead, it uses 10 different sensors to track 130+ biomarkers—skin temperature, resting heart rate, HRV, breathing. It looks for the physiological “footprints” hormones leave on your body, then uses machine learning to reverse-engineer exactly where you are in your cycle.
But the brilliance of Clair isn’t just in the sensors. It’s in the onboarding. Remember the agonizing setup of health apps? Answering 50 drop-down menus about your symptoms? Clair scraps that. You just talk to it. You say, “My sleep has been garbage lately and I’m bloated.” Its voice AI parses your natural language—and analyzes the acoustic features of your voice—to help detect your cycle phase.
Real people don’t get sick according to a database schema. They get sick in messy, overlapping narratives. Finally, a device is listening to the story, not just ticking boxes.
Clair isn’t spitting out exact estrogen numbers on day one (that FDA-approved 2.0 version is coming). But it is doing something revolutionary right now: turning “I think I’ve been tired lately” into 180 days of hard, continuous data you can hand to your doctor.

FAQ
Q: How can a wristband measure hormones without a blood test?
A: It doesn't measure the molecules directly. It tracks 130+ physiological markers—like skin temp and HRV—that hormones leave behind as 'footprints,' then uses AI to infer your cycle phase.
Q: What does this actually do for me day-to-day?
A: It stops your fitness tracker from telling you you're 'failing' at recovery just because you're in a normal hormonal phase. It connects the dots between your sleep, fatigue, and cycle, turning vague 'maybe it's hormones' into actionable data.
